> On Dec 7, 6:18 pm, "Ikai L (Google)" <[email protected]> wrote:
> > Yes, pre-compilation reduces the time to load an application. This will
> > benefit you on your first request after a deploy, after you've been cycled
> > out or if more application instances are created to scale up with your
> load.
> > You will see up to 30% improved loading time on your first request.
> > Pre-compilation works by doing a bit of class loading work ahead of time
> in
> > the App Engine environment before the request comes in.
>
> > It's still opt-in, so you'll need to enable it if you want it.
